Applications in the Alcoholic Beverage Industry (e.g., Beer, Wine, RTDs)
While alcoholic beverages like beer and wine generally have lower alcohol content than Baijiu, gas detection remains essential — especially in fermentation, bottling, and storage stages.
1. Fermentation Stage
● Main Gases: Carbon Dioxide (CO₂), small amounts of ethanol
● Risks:
1) Fermentation (especially in sealed tanks) generates significant CO₂, which can accumulate to hazardous levels.
2) CO₂is odorless and colorless but can cause asphyxiation without warning.
● Gas Detection Applications:
1) CO₂detectors are standard in fermentation rooms to monitor gas concentrations in tanks and ambient air.
2) Advanced systems may integrate pressure sensors and gas analyzersfor comprehensive monitoring.
2. Bottling & Packaging
● Risks:
1) Potential gas leaks from CO₂cylinders used for carbonation or poor sealing on filling lines.
2) Minor ethanol evaporation if the product contains alcohol.
● Gas Detection Applications:
1) Install CO₂detectors and combustible gas detectors (for alcoholic products) in filling areas.
2) Ensure safety interlocks and ventilation controls are in place.
3. Storage
● Risks:
1) Warehouses storing bottled or barrelled alcoholic drinks may suffer from poor ventilation, leading to ethanol or CO₂
2) Refrigerants used in cold storage (e.g., ammonia, fluorocarbons) may also pose toxicity or flammability risks.
● Gas Detection Applications:
1) Use multi-gas detectorsto monitor CO₂, ethanol, and refrigerants.
2) Automated warehouses should link gas detection with ventilation and access control systems.
